- #5582 [johnnykmtang], 25-12-11 15:47Found the schematic of the driver circuit of the SunValley S1628D 211/845 tube power amp.
I would say this amp was made with kits at affordable price. Surely, the quality of the components used are not the best. I found the output transformer used is Tamura F-475 5K ohm which is only rated 7.5 watts and max DC idle current of 45mA. With this specifiction, this OPT would cause great degrade in the performance of the amp. Oh dear.
I believe having low cost output transformer in other low cost power amps would have the same problem like this SunValley.

最後修改時間: 2025-12-07 13:33:17 - #5570 [mcc2018], 25-12-07 11:20一些對音質有要求的人/聽音室/Studio/Lab./data center等,都必需用copper bar如圖般作chassis ground connection, 原因在此!

- #5569 [mcc2018], 25-12-07 10:50這個例子的地線接駁方式是用copper bar由地下經electrical riser, 去各自樓層然後用8mm線作地線fan out, 問題出自這段線的inductance, 在RF/毫米波下,這接線等如open circuit, 所以做成影響,改善方法是用銅巴接銅巴入屋,在器材架下加裝用銅網做的ground mesh, 才達至標準EMC的要求,不美觀但有效。

不過又唔可以全部人都選擇,我另外兩位朋友好注重中高頻細節及整體分析力,超微粒果種,Glass metal之非晶或Nano Crystalline(也是Glass Metal其中一種,是將原來非晶再做熱處理令導磁更高)係可以在任何場合都可以提供超多細節,就算係大堆頭交响樂背景所有細微細節都可以聽得清楚
如果你套組合和喇叭平時高頻分析力弱而渾厚声底,Nano Crystalline 係可以幫到手將套Mid Fi 变成Hi Fi, 尤其是用貴價全音喇叭
但如果你套組合和喇叭本身已高份析力,Glass Metal可能令声音偏冷and dry, 反而鎳合金係可以令此組合增加質感和動感,国内都有些有經驗關於铁芯物料,下則是我刚在網上睇到,完全同我聽到一致
